Senior Physics Programmer
1 year ago
Senior physics programmers are responsible for designing, implementing and tuning game physics systems with minimal guidance, and providing technical support and mentoring to more junior members of staff. The Senior Physics Programmer will report to a lead programmer in the code team.
Senior physics programmers will also be proactive in dealing with other disciplines to resolve problems quickly and elicit clear requirements and translate them into flexible reusable solutions. As well as solving challenging new technical problems, a senior physics programmer will have an excellent understanding of best-practice and standard techniques within game physics and will keep up to date on innovations within the industry. The role will also involve educating and advising users of the game physics systems in order to help them create high quality physics assets for the game.

Requirements
- Strong C++ programming and debugging skills
- Excellent practical understanding of physics concepts
- Understanding of the performance trade-offs for physics systems
- Experience with PhysX or an equivalent physics middleware solution
- Able to tune physics systems based on high level design input with minimal assistance
- Strong communication skills, and comfortable working across teams and mentoring staff.
- Extensive algorithm and data structure skills (including time and space complexity and real world vs theoretical performance)
- Able to understand and utilize multi-threading primitives
- Able to understand and utilize high level networking concepts
- Capable of reading and quickly understanding complex code
- Self-motivated and driven to creatively solve problems.
- Able to plan the work to build an entire sub-system including external dependencies with minimal input
- Videogame programming experience on physics systems, including having shipped at least one AAA PC/console title
